Liberal Arts & Sciences
New York University · New York, NY
New York University offers Associate's, Bachelor's, and Master's programs in Liberal Arts & Sciences. The Bachelor program, with 538 completers, is the most popular. Graduates earn a median salary of $66,502 four years after completion, which is 55% above the national median for Liberal Arts & Sciences programs. Graduates typically enter roles like Postsecondary Teachers. The median salary for Postsecondary Teachers is $79,870.
